Pocket Door Repair in Overland Park, KS

Pocket door repair services focus on fixing and restoring sliding doors that operate within wall openings, commonly used to save space and improve room flow. Projects typically involve addressing issues such as misalignment, sticking, squeaking, or damaged tracks and rollers. Homeowners often seek these repairs when a pocket door becomes difficult to open or close, falls off its track, or shows signs of wear that compromise its functionality and appearance. Understanding the specific problem and the type of door-whether it’s a hollow core or solid wood-can help property owners communicate their needs effectively before requesting service.

Before requesting pocket door repair, property owners usually want to know what might be causing the issue and what repairs are necessary to restore proper operation. It’s helpful to consider whether the door is sticking due to track obstructions, roller failure, or frame misalignment. Additionally, understanding the extent of damage and whether parts like rollers, tracks, or hardware need replacement can guide expectations. Clear communication about the door’s history and current condition can ensure that the repair process addresses the root cause and results in smooth, reliable operation.

Pocket Door Repair Questions

What issues can occur with pocket doors? Common problems include sticking, misalignment, or difficulty opening and closing.

When should a pocket door be repaired? Repairs are needed if the door is stuck, makes noise, or doesn’t slide smoothly.

What causes pocket door hardware to malfunction? Wear and tear, misaligned tracks, or damaged rollers can lead to hardware issues.

Can pocket door repairs be done without replacing the entire door? Yes, many issues can be fixed by repairing or replacing specific hardware components.
